Decentralized trust framework for smart cities: a blockchain-enabled cybersecurity and data integrity model.

Area of Science:

  • Computer Science
  • Cybersecurity
  • Urban Technology

Background:

  • Smart cities face cybersecurity and data integrity challenges due to IoT integration.
  • Existing systems struggle with trust management and vulnerability in urban infrastructures.

Purpose of the Study:

  • To propose a Decentralized Trust Framework for smart cities.
  • To address cybersecurity, data integrity, and trust management vulnerabilities.
  • To enhance the security, scalability, and efficiency of urban systems.

Main Methods:

  • Integration of blockchain technology, AI-driven threat detection, and a Lightweight Adaptive Proof-of-Stake (LA-PoS) consensus mechanism.
  • Implementation of a three-layer framework: Blockchain, Cybersecurity, and Data Integrity Protocol.
  • Utilizing cryptographic standards and AI-based anomaly detection for security.

Main Results:

  • Achieved a threefold increase in transaction throughput and a 30% reduction in latency.
  • Demonstrated a 98.2% threat detection rate with reduced false positives.
  • Enhanced energy efficiency, nearly doubling IoT device battery life.

Conclusions:

  • The framework offers secure, scalable, and efficient solutions for smart city applications like traffic management and energy systems.
  • Addresses critical gaps in current smart city technologies, fostering trustworthy urban ecosystems.
  • Future work includes improving interoperability, quantum-resistant cryptography, and expanding to new domains.
